What Is Professional Dental Cleaning?
Professional dental cleaning, also known as prophylaxis, is a preventive treatment carried out by a dentist or dental hygienist. It typically includes:
- Scaling – to remove plaque and tartar buildup
- Polishing – to smooth and shine teeth
- Fluoride treatment – to strengthen enamel (optional)
- Gum evaluation – to check for early signs of gum disease
Unlike at-home care, professional tools and techniques can reach below the gum line and between tight spaces to eliminate harmful bacteria.

Why Home Brushing Isn’t Enough
Daily brushing and flossing are essential—but they’re not foolproof. Over time, plaque can harden into tartar, which cannot be removed with a toothbrush. This buildup increases your risk of:
- Tooth decay
- Bad breath
- Gum disease
- Tooth loss

Who Should Get Professional Cleaning?
While everyone can benefit from regular cleanings, it’s especially crucial for people who:
- Smoke or use tobacco
- Have diabetes or heart disease
- Wear braces or retainers
- Have a family history of gum disease
- Are pregnant (due to hormonal changes increasing gum sensitivity)
Children, teens, and adults all need periodic cleanings tailored to their age and dental condition.
The Teeth Cleaning Procedure: Step-by-Step
Wondering what happens during a dental cleaning? Here's a typical outline:
- Initial Checkup
The dentist examines your teeth, gums, and overall oral condition using a small mirror and tools. - Scaling
Using an ultrasonic scaler and hand instruments, the hygienist removes plaque and tartar from tooth surfaces and below the gumline. - Polishing
A gritty toothpaste and spinning brush polish your teeth, removing surface stains. - Flossing
Professional flossing ensures that all debris is cleared out between teeth. - Fluoride Application (Optional)
A fluoride gel or varnish may be applied to strengthen enamel and prevent cavities.
The entire process is typically painless and takes about 30 to 60 minutes.

Post-Cleaning Care Tips
After a professional cleaning, it’s essential to maintain your oral hygiene at home to extend the benefits. Follow these steps:
- Brush twice daily using fluoride toothpaste
- Floss once a day
- Use an antibacterial mouthwash
- Avoid eating or drinking for at least 30 minutes if you had a fluoride treatment
- Schedule your next cleaning appointment in advance
Teeth Cleaning Cost in Dubai: What to Expect
Now to the question that most people ask: What is the Teeth Cleaning Cost in Dubai?
The actual cost is determined by the doctor during the initial consultation, as it depends on several factors like the condition of your teeth, the clinic's location, and whether you need basic cleaning or deep scaling. However, the estimated amount starts from AED 250 for a standard cleaning session. Additional services like fluoride application, stain removal, or gum treatment may incur extra charges.
